Elevating Application Development: A Guide to Best Practices

Crafting robust and scalable applications demands a meticulous approach. Developers must adhere to industry-recognized best practices to ensure optimal performance, maintainability, and security. This guide outlines key strategies for elevating your application development process.

First and foremost, prioritize meticulous strategizing at the outset. Define clear goals, identify target audiences, and meticulously document requirements. Employ agile methodologies to foster dynamic adaptation throughout the development lifecycle. Regularly gather feedback from stakeholders and integrate it into your roadmap for continuous improvement.

Robust testing is paramount to producing high-quality applications. Implement a comprehensive suite of tests, encompassing unit, integration, and system levels. Security should be an integral consideration throughout the development journey. Implement secure coding practices, mitigate risks by adhering to industry-standard protocols, and conduct regular security assessments to identify and remediate weaknesses.

Leverage version control systems to track code changes, facilitate collaboration, and ensure a history of your application's evolution.

Adopting a modular design approach promotes code reusability. Break down complex functionalities into smaller, independent modules that can be easily tested, updated, and reused across different parts of the application. This fosters a more organized and manageable codebase.

Finally, documentation is essential for long-term success. Create comprehensive documentation that explains the application's functionality, architecture, and maintenance procedures. Make it accessible to developers, testers, and other stakeholders.

By embracing these best practices, you can elevate your application development process, resulting in robust, maintainable, and secure applications that meet the evolving needs of your users.

The Evolution of Software Development: Trends and Technologies

Software development is a constantly shifting field, with new trends and technologies cropping up all the time. From the early days of mainframe computing to the present era of cloud computing and artificial intelligence, developers have always had to adapt to the latest innovations.

One of the most significant changes in recent years has been the rise of iterative development methodologies. These techniques emphasize teamwork and rapid feedback, allowing developers to react quickly to dynamic requirements.

Another technology that is shaping the future of software development is cloud computing. By moving applications to the cloud, businesses can resize their infrastructure on demand and reduce the need for pricey hardware.
